Virtual memory is another type of secondary memory in the form of a hard drive or solid-state drive that enables a computer to compensate for shortages of physical memory by transferring data from RAM to disk storage. WebSolution: organize memory system into a hierarchy Entire addressable memory space available in largest, slowest memory Incrementally smaller and faster memories, each containing a subset of the memory below it, proceed in steps up toward the processor

WebAverage memory access time (AMAT) is the average time a processor must wait for memory per load or store instruction.In the typical computer system from Figure 8.3, the processor first looks for the data in the cache.If the cache misses, the processor then looks in main memory. It is used to store data and programs or instructions during computer … oregon trail online free gameWeb3 mei 2024 · The memory in a computer can be divided into five hierarchies based on the speed as well as use. The processor can move from one level to another based on its requirements. The five hierarchies in the memory are registers, cache, main memory, magnetic discs, and magnetic tapes.
